Output 188ece52740544188de1b5a97dc373e8c14831ac285bd9c49902cc73df2ab154:0

value
959139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1221504cafbc4b494976134ec2af4c33da61a0f6 OP_EQUAL
address
33Lszfsmn3wNrNQ7VJqwdrKiZgEw3hiuDC
transaction
188ece52740544188de1b5a97dc373e8c14831ac285bd9c49902cc73df2ab154
spent
true